Top 5 Wednesday: Books with Emerald Covers


Hey all! It's another Wednesday which means it's time for another Top 5 Wednesday. This week's prompt was books with emerald covers! This was a bit difficult to come up with since it specified emerald and not just green, but I think I finally managed to get a solid list. I will say that some of these covers only have hints of emerald in them, but I'll be counting them anyway. Let's just go ahead and dive in! 

First I chose Heir of Fire by Sarah J. Maas. I'll be honest, this was the first and only book that popped into my head at this prompt. This is one of my favorite books in the Throne of Glass series and I absolutely love the cover! One day I'm hoping to paint the edges either green or silver, but I haven't decided yet. 

Up next is A Reaper at the Gates by Sabaa Tahir. This is the third book in the An Ember in the Ashes quartet and I'm a tad embarrassed to say I haven't read it yet even though I've had it for almost a year now. I just know I have to reread the first two books before I dive into this one but I'm thinking that the final book is close enough (like next year-ish?) that I might as well just wait until that comes out and do a full series binge then. 

Next I chose Emerald Green by Kerstin Gier, which was a no brainer since it had emerald in the title. I have absolutely no idea what this book is about since it's the third in a trilogy and I also have no plans on reading this trilogy. I just needed another book to fit this prompt. 

For the next spot, I chose The Inquisition by Taran Matharu which is the second book in the Summoner series. I have not yet read this book but I have plans to soon (and by soon I mean most likely next spring since summer is all TBR-ed up). This is one of my friend's favorite series and I actually had the chance to meet the author on tour a year ago. 

Lastly, I decided to go with Doon by Carey Corp and Lorie Langdon, which isn't a completely emerald cover but does have elements of emerald in it. I read this book so long ago and, while I enjoyed it a lot at the time, I just never read the sequel and ended up unhauling it back in March.
